CARNEGIE, Doris Bernice, age 88, of 5890 NE 164th Terrace, Williston, Florida 32696, passed away on Saturday, July 24, 2021. She is predeceased in life by her former husband, Joseph Carnegie; her father: Charlie James Moody; her mother: Lois Mae Simpson; and two sisters: Janet Williams and Carolyn Graham. She leaves behind one brother: Daniel Jefferson; one sister: Francis Johnson; and four children, two sons: Lawrence (Sandy) and Joseph Carnegie Jr. (Pamela); and two daughters: Pamela Lightbourne (Anthony Sr.) and Natalie Carnegie (Michael). Her children blessed her with nine grandchildren: Jessica and Jackie Carnegie; Anishka Davis (Darrell Sr.), Anthony Lightbourne Jr. (Chrysten), and Andre Lightbourne; Sade and Joseph Lawrence Carnegie, Dave Monroe (Tylisha), and Montel Howard. She was blessed with eight great grandchildren: Laeyla Marie Rodney-Tyler; Delaina and Darrell Davis Jr.; Anayah, Anthony III, and Ann Renee Lightbourne; Josiah Carnegie; Davia Monroe; and a host of nieces and nephews.
Mrs. Carnegie retired in 1985 as a State of Virginia Occupational Therapists. She resided in Peterburg, VA, for 55 years where she was a member of the Third Baptist Church. Later she became a member of the Kingdom Hall of Jehovah's Witnesses, Williston, Florida.
Graveside Celebration of her life will begin on Saturday, August 14,2021, with a 10 a.m. viewing followed by an 11 a.m service at the New Hope Cemetery (Williston Florida).
